    <title>Exchange rates for imported goods - Notification No. 48/97-Cus. (N.T.) superseded</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/notifications?id=17544</link>
    <description>Prescribes foreign currency exchange rates for converting specified currencies into Indian rupees for calculating stamp duty under the Indian Stamp Act, 1899 and for purposes of section 14 of the Customs Act, 1962 in relation to imported goods, superseding the earlier notification and fixing the applicable rates by reference to two appended schedules listing currencies and their rupee equivalents to be applied from the stated commencement date.</description>
